Pre-surgical liquid diet question

So I am on day 3 of my liquid diet. My surgeon said that I might need a stool softener for constipation, but I am having the other spectrum. It's loose and several times a day. Is this normal, or should I worry about IBS. I know that sounds crazy, but my surgeon said that if I have IBS that my trips to the bathroom after the surgery would be very frequent. I have never had a diagnosis, but have had issues with loose stools when I don't eat right. I am just a few days out and letting my mind play with me a little.

I was told that it's completely normal to have loose/liquid stools on the liquid diet, since we're not putting anything solid in our system.

Its provably the diet. I had loose stools on the pre-op diet then constipation post op. I take stool softener about once a week too help now. At first I was taking 2-3 a day and milk of mag on occasion. It was horrible. But now it's pretty much figured itself out. I hope lol

Liquid in, liquid out LOL! It may or may not happen after surgery, depending on how your body processes pain meds, you're all good!

My surgeon told me to take Benefiber every day. So I have 5-8 teaspoons a day. This was pre and post surgery. I was was also told to keep taking it even if things were "loose/liquid" as it would help. So far no real problems, an occasion bit of diarrhea, but mostly it seems to help.
